In this episode of At the Table with PURE, Ereka and Stephanie talk with Money Coach, Yolanda "Yoli" Ahadzie of She's Boss, LLC. Yoli shares how, as women in business, we should have our "Luxury Blueprint" (budget) developed in order to tell our money where to go rather than money dictating what we can do.
Yoli offers success strategies for women in business partnerships to ensure your business can thrive:
Create your money management system, and be intentional about where your money should go.
Learn and understand your business partner's strengths.
Ensure open lines of communication so you can face any money challenges head-on.

In Part 3, the final part of this three-part episode, Ereka and Stephanie share how fractures in your friendship can lead to fractures in business partnership. The hosts get so candid in this episode that it led to an off-camera continued discussion to talk about what exactly happened that fractured their friendship for years. But, God had another plan for these two, and He restored their friendship to greater than it was in order for them to operate as one mind, one heart, and one vision for the business He birthed through them - PURE Solutions and Consulting.
These ladies share some tips to keep friends in business from causing fractures in their business partnership:
1) Be open and honest with what is happening in your personal life that could affect the business.
2) Don't hide information from your business partner or mislead them. TRUST is key in business partnership.
3) Don't make any transactions (especially financial ones) without your partner's consent/buy-in.
4) Know your non-negotiables - what you will and will not accept in the business partnership.
